Listed Building record TR 34 SW 716 - 9 AND 10 CASTLE HILL ROAD, DOVER

Summary

Grade II listed building on Castle Hill Road, Dover, consisting of two separate dwellings. Main construction periods 1800 to 1866. (location accurate to the nearest 1m based on available infromation)

Full Description

The following text is from the original listed building designation:
CASTLE HILL ROAD 1 Nos 9 and 10 GII Listed. Early to mid-19th century, 3 storeys and basement, stock brick with rusticated stucco ground floor and basement. Hipped slate roof with 2 dormers. 2 windows each, only No 9 having its original sashes. Decorated cast iron balcony at 1st floor level, Simple doorcases. No 9 has a flight of steps to street and a recessed portion of 1 storey on the right side with 1 window. Nos 9 to 13 (consecutive) form a group. Listing NGR: TR3224941585 (1)
